WebThe purpose of chemically strengthened or toughened glass is the same as it is for thermal curing, but the treatment is a chemical process. The glass is immersed in a bath of molten salts at a temperature of approximately 400°C. The immersion time is crucial to obtain a certain voltage. WebThe increase in mechanical characteristics, specifically strength, for such glasses is achieved by specific chemical compositions and ion exchange processes. The main physical effects to be considered are the introduction of residual stress profiles and refractive index modifications.
